About Trefaldu Fishery Camping and Caravan Park
Tucked away near Monmouth, Trefaldu Fishery Camping and Caravan Park offers a peaceful escape for those keen to explore the Wye Valley and surrounding countryside. The site keeps things straightforward but well-maintained, with pitches set around working fishing lakes that lend a tranquil, rural feel to your stay.
It's worth noting that dogs aren't permitted here, so this one's strictly for campers without four-legged friends. But if you're after a quiet base for walking, cycling or discovering the market towns and castles of Monmouthshire, Trefaldu delivers a calm, no-fuss atmosphere where you can genuinely unwind beside the water.

Really nice venue, fished several times now. Large lake to the left as you drive down the ramps holding double figure carp, same with the smaller lake by the booth. A child friendly pool to the right holding carp and silverfish to around 10lb and a beautiful scenic lake with two shepard huts if you want a quiet day to mostly yourself at the very top, or fancy an overnighter glamping style. Take cash to pay bank side or it's a walk back to the booth for contactless. Coffee, bacon sarnie and snacks available when owner present. A real gem and blissfully quiet.
